Here’s a breakdown and a mini-review based on the file specs and the film itself:

This appears to be a for the 2018 Spanish comedy-drama Campeones (titled Champions in English).

Campeones.2018.720p.multi.720p.web.h264-saver Apr 2026

Here’s a breakdown and a mini-review based on the file specs and the film itself:

This appears to be a for the 2018 Spanish comedy-drama Campeones (titled Champions in English). Campeones.2018.720p.MULTi.720p.WEB.H264-SAVER